Description
Artistic creation project in the field of interdisciplinary intersections, between the performative areas of Theatre, Dance and Music, based on the Sermon of Saint Anthony (to the Fishes) by Father António Vieira, by the cultural association Co.N125 - Companhia Nacional 125.
Synopsis
In a dystopian present, the polar ice caps have melted, the oceans have warmed, and water has expanded over the Earth's landforms. Only the highest mountains of the Himalayas and the Andes emerge as scattered islands in a vast sea. An empire of water covers the planet, reminiscent of the story of an ancient punishment. Fish, mollusks, crustaceans and other marine beings are now the most abundant life forms. They have mutated, adapted and evolved. They have developed the ability to speak – in a language that could be called human, full of quotations, echoes of what they once heard and saw and which, miracle or curse, has not been forgotten. They pass alive through entire submerged cities. Astonished by the attitudes and behaviors of the beings that inhabit them, they try to reconstruct the praise and reprimands they heard on a June day, as if they held within their bodies and voices the hope of a "new world."
It is from this encounter between past and present, between ruin and reinvention, between animal and human, between "us" and "them," between baroque opulence and the abysses of science fiction, that IF FISH COULD TALK is born: a spectacle on the threshold between Theatre, Dance and Music, which provokes "confusion" - perhaps "correction" - through the unsuspecting voice of the fish.
